Pittsburg took a three-set loss the last time they faced off against Heritage, but this time they managed to keep it close and that made all the difference. The Pirates had just enough and edged out the Patriots 3-2. For those keeping track at home, that's the closest victory the Pirates have posted since March 13th.
Pittsburg had a slow start but a hot finish: after dropping the first two sets, they turned around to win the next three. Once all was said and done, the final score wound up at 23-25, 24-26, 25-15, 25-18, 15-11.

Among those leading the charge was Angel Lozano De La Cruz, who had 26 assists and eight digs. That's the most assists he has posted since back in March.
Pittsburg's win was their first in the league, bumping their league record up to 1-2 and their overall record up to 9-14. As for Heritage, they have been struggling recently as they've lost five of their last six games. That's put a noticeable dent in their 9-8 record this season.
Pittsburg wasted no time getting back out on the court and has already played their next matchup, a 3-0 defeat against Deer Valley on the 3rd. Heritage has also already played their next contest (against Antioch), but no score has been uploaded at the time of writing.
